DANA will leave fog between the Canary Islands and the peninsula over Andalusia, Ceuta and Melilla over the weekend.

After the cold environment of the last days, from this Thursday the temperature begins to “slowly recover”, with more noticeable daytime, which clearly and in the central hours of the day can be marked above 20 degrees and even up to 24. degrees in the southern regions of the country.

to be DANA between the Canary Islands and the peninsula This will contribute to the probability of rains in the archipelago, it is not excluded that during the weekend they will spread to other points in the southwest of the peninsula. This DANA will bring winds from North Africa to the peninsula, so fog will also be felt over the next few days, especially in the south of the peninsula and in Ceuta and Melilla. In addition, air quality will also deteriorate.

Fog is a natural phenomenon that mainly consists of the arrival of dust-laden air from the Sahara. A warm current from the south transports microparticles that rise over North Africa and travel to the Canary Islands or Peninsula. They are not rare. Between 2004 and 2009, 30% of days in the southeast and 18% in the center of the peninsula were intruded. They are less intense and more frequent in summer.

rise in temperature

At the weekend, Aemet expects thermometers to indicate 24 degrees in Seville, 22 degrees in Huelva, Granada, Ourense and Pontevedra, and between 21 and 20 degrees in Almeria, Bilbao, Córdoba, Girona, Jaén and Toledo, and in the capitals. In the center, like Madrid, 18 degrees will be registered.

As for next week’s forecast, the last full week of February is expected to be warmer than normal for these dates in the southern half of the peninsula, with less than normal rain in the northwest and above normal in the Levante area. Del Campo noted.
